It is known that the AP Government had informed the Court regarding the ration delivery vehicles saying that they were initiated with the sole aim to provide ration to the poor at their doorstep. Though the court gave its consent, it has specified some conditions saying that colours, logos and slogans identified with the YSRCP government need to be removed. Apart from this, the court stated that even the Election Commission needs to specify its decision on the issue. As the scheme is related to the poor, the court directed the SEC to look into the matter and make a decision. This led to the SEC Nimmagadda Ramesh to personally inspect the Mobile Dispensing Units (MBUs).
It is known that the scheme which was to be initiated from February 1st has already been postponed due to the upcoming AP Gram Panchayat elections with the Model Code of Conduct having been imposed. Now, with the decision to be taken by the SEC, all eyes are now on what decision Nimmagadda Ramesh would take.
